Comprehending ADHD


ADHD is often characterized by signs of inattention, hyperactivity, and impulsiveness. While it is frequently diagnosed in childhood, numerous adults continue to experience challenges connected with the disorder. What Is a Private ADHD Assessment?


A private ADHD assessment is a thorough examination performed by certified professionals in a controlled environment, without the waiting times that can in some cases occur in the public health care system. People seeking a private assessment are generally looking for a quicker diagnosis, customized service, or more personal privacy in dealing with delicate health details.

Overview of the Assessment Process

Private ADHD assessments may include the following components:

  1. Initial Consultation

    • Conversation of signs and concerns.
    • Review of personal and household case history.
    • Exploration of behavioral patterns and difficulties.
  2. Standardized Questionnaires and Rating Scales

    • Completion of ADHD-specific surveys for adults and children.
    • Input from moms and dads, instructors, or partners might also be consisted of for a well-rounded viewpoint.
  3. Scientific Evaluation

    • A qualified clinician will carry out interviews and observations.
    • Examination of co-occurring conditions (e.g., stress and anxiety, anxiety) that might complicate the diagnosis.
  4. Feedback Session

    • Discussion of results and suggestions.
    • Possible treatment options or recommendations to other experts, if necessary.
  5. Report Generation

    • An in-depth report summarizing findings is provided for personal usage or can be shown appropriate experts.

Duration and Costs

The period of a private ADHD assessment can vary, typically lasting in between one to 2 hours for the preliminary consultation, with additional time designated for follow-up sessions. Costs may vary commonly, frequently ranging from ₤ 300 to ₤ 800, depending on the clinic and services included.

Advantages of Private ADHD Assessments


There are a number of benefits to going with a private ADHD assessment, consisting of:

  1. Reduced Waiting Times: Private assessments often have shorter waiting periods compared to NHS services.
  2. Privacy: Individuals might feel more protected in going over delicate problems within a private setting.
  3. Individualized Attention: With a smaller client load, practitioners can devote more time to each assessment.
  4. Access to Specialists: Private clinics typically utilize experienced clinicians with particular know-how in ADHD, ensuring top quality examinations.

Is ADHD Only a Childhood Disorder?

No, ADHD can persist into adulthood. Numerous adults discover they have ADHD just after discovering patterns of behavior that impact their lives.

How Accurate Are Private Assessments?

Private assessments, when conducted by qualified professionals using standardized screening and clinical interviews, can be highly precise. It is vital to select a respectable clinic.

Can ADHD Be Treated?

Yes, ADHD can be treated through a mix of medication, behavior modification, and way of life modifications. A tailored strategy is frequently established based on the assessment results.

The length of time Does the Assessment Process Take?

An initial assessment normally lasts 1 to 2 hours, with follow-up sessions possibly set up based upon findings and suggestions.
